Vulnerability Assessment and Risk Analysis Methodologies


This event qualifies for 24 CLPs


A variety of five qualitative and quantitative methodologies are discussed in detail. Students will learn the differences between qualitative and quantitative risk analysis.  They will use a variety of methodologies by evaluating single or multiple buildings and critical infrastructure nodes.  Three full days of field evaluations assessing lighting, electric systems, drinking water, infrastructure and perimeters are an integral part of this “hand-on” training class.  The “do’s & don’t” of report writing are covered. Upon completion attendees will be able to write a comprehensive report detailing their findings in a clear and concise manner, so that decision makers can allocate funding and resources based on risk reduction and not costs.
